Answer:

The Xiongnu and Scythians greatly influenced Central Asia.

Step-by-step explanation:

-The Xiongnu were a confederation of nomadic peoples of the eastern steppes, generally scattered throughout the territory of present-day Mongolia.

-Scythians was the name given in antiquity to the members of a group of peoples of Iranian origin, characterized by a culture based on nomadic herding and the breeding of mountain horses. During classical antiquity, the Scythians dominated the Pontic steppe, located in Central Asia.
